How to Type the Minus Symbol

Choose your device or app to insert the minus symbol without copying it from another page.

Minus Symbol on Windows

In Microsoft Word, type 2212 and press Alt+X. In other Windows apps, use Character Map or copy − from this page.

Minus Symbol on Mac

Open Character Viewer with Control+Command+Space and search for the first character name, or copy − from this page.

Minus Symbol on iPhone and iPad

Tap the copy button for −, then paste it into the target app. Save it as a text replacement for repeated use.

Minus Symbol on Android

Tap the copy button for −, then paste it into the target app. Save it as a text replacement for repeated use.

Minus Symbol on Chromebook

On ChromeOS with Unicode input enabled, press Ctrl+Shift+U, type 2212, then press Enter; otherwise copy −.

Minus Symbol on Microsoft Word

Type 2212, then press Alt+X to convert the code to −.

Minus Symbol on Google Docs

Use Insert > Special characters and search by the Unicode name, or paste − from this page.

Minus Symbol Unicode and HTML Codes

Use these values when you need the minus symbol in HTML, CSS, source code, or a character reference.

Unicode U+2212
Unicode name MINUS SIGN
HTML decimal
HTML hex
CSS escape 2212

How to Use and Format the Minus Symbol

Format − according to the specific role defined for Minus Symbol. − is U+2212 MINUS SIGN and is the mathematical operator used for subtraction and negative values. For Minus Symbol, the encoded form is U+2212; preserve the complete sequence, capitalization, subscripts, superscripts, operator structure, or unit letters exactly as shown. Placement and spacing should follow the scientific, mathematical, editorial, musical, currency, or interface convention required by the actual use.

This page covers the true minus sign −. Keyboard hyphen-minus -, en dash –, and plus-or-minus ± are different characters.
